The Testing Maturity Model Integration (TMMi) is a model of testing best practices that can help organizations determine whether their testing processes are complete and effective. As a complementary model to the Capability Maturity Model Integration (CMMI), TMMi addresses those issues important to test managers, test engineers, and software quality professionals. Dell’s commercial sales and enterprise solutions (CSES) organization employs both waterfall and agile in the testing of its server, solutions, embedded, and systems management products.
